Stu's Role in The Pioneer Woman: Staying Home
With the world turned upside down by the coronavirus pandemic, Stuart and his cousins stepped up to help Aunt Ree keep the magic of The Pioneer Woman: Staying Home alive. Using nothing more than an iPhone mounted on a tripod, they transformed into a makeshift film crew, capturing the essence of Ree’s culinary adventures. "My girls, my nephew, and my youngest Todd (oh, and Duke the dog!) manned the cameras this time, and we shot four deliciously fun recipes," Ree shared with her followers on Instagram. Despite the unconventional setup, the family ensured the show maintained its charm and humor, proving that togetherness and creativity can overcome any challenge.

Ree's Pride in Stuart's Work Ethic
What truly stands out about Stuart is his incredible work ethic, which Ree admires deeply. She fondly recalls a time when Stuart spent a week at her home, diving headfirst into "ranch work." Despite being offered a day off by Ree’s husband, Ladd Drummond, Stuart insisted on continuing to contribute. "He opted to go ahead and work instead," Ree proudly stated. This dedication echoes the strong values instilled in him by his father’s side of the family, reinforcing the idea that hard work runs in the blood.
